Ingredients
Brownie Layer:
- ¾ cup unsalted butter
- ⅔ cup semi-sweet chocolate chips
- 3 large eggs
- 1 large egg yolk
- 1 cup brown sugar (not packed)
- ½ cup granulated sugar
- 1 tsp vanilla extract
- ½ cup unsweetened cocoa powder
- ½ tsp salt
- 1 ⅓ cups whole wheat pastry flour
Pumpkin Cheesecake Layer:
- 8 oz cream cheese (softened to room temperature)
- ⅓ cup granulated sugar
- 2 tsp pumpkin pie spice
- 1 large egg white
- ⅔ cup canned pumpkin puree
Instructions
- Preheat Oven and Prepare Pan: Preheat your oven to 350°F and either line or grease a 9×9 inch baking pan to ensure your brownies don’t stick.
- Melt Butter and Chocolate: In a small saucepan, melt the unsalted butter and semi-sweet chocolate chips over low heat. Stir frequently until the mixture is smooth, then set aside to cool while you prepare the pumpkin cheesecake layer.
- Make Pumpkin Cheesecake Layer: Using a stand mixer, beat the softened cream cheese until smooth. Add granulated sugar and pumpkin pie spice, and mix well. Incorporate the egg white until fully combined, then mix in the canned pumpkin puree. Set this mixture aside for later use.
- Prepare Brownie Batter: In the mixer, beat together 3 large eggs, 1 egg yolk, brown sugar, granulated sugar, and vanilla extract until smooth and frothy, about 2 to 3 minutes. While the mixer runs on low, slowly add the cooled chocolate butter mixture, and stir to combine.
- Add Dry Ingredients: Add unsweetened cocoa powder and salt to the batter, mixing until evenly incorporated. Then fold in the whole wheat pastry flour, stirring just until combined to maintain fudginess.
- Assemble the Brownies: Reserve about ¾ cup of brownie batter. Pour the remaining batter evenly into the prepared baking pan and spread it out to the edges. Carefully spread the pumpkin cheesecake layer over the brownie batter to cover the surface.
- Create the Swirl: Drop dollops of the reserved brownie batter onto the pumpkin layer. Using a butter knife, gently swirl the brownie batter into the pumpkin cheesecake to create a marbled effect.
- Bake: Place the pan in the preheated oven and bake for 40 to 45 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out mostly clean with a few moist crumbs.
- Cool and Serve: Allow the brownies to cool completely in the pan before removing. Slice into 16 squares and serve. Store leftovers at room temperature for up to 3 days or refrigerate for longer freshness.
Notes
- Store leftovers in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days or in the refrigerator for up to 5 days.
- You can freeze fully cooled brownies in a freezer-safe container for up to 3 months; thaw at room temperature for 30-60 minutes before serving.
